While the narrative gap is seven years, the visual gap on screen felt wider to many viewers due to casting choices. Timothée Chalamet (then 21) convincingly portrayed a youthful, slight 17-year-old. In contrast, Armie Hammer (then 31) appeared older than his character’s intended 24 years, which some critics argue shifted the power dynamic visually. The Question of Legality
